Output 66c62bf2c791793989e5f2b93d19701170505e65f7c80ba711e6f4a121ccc35c:0

value
5154
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e578c82a0d4c11a855aff50b078c570ed7a953f0b0e1a7edbefc7166000dce5b
address
ltc1pu4uvs2sdfsg6s4d0759s0rzhpmt6j5lskrs60md7l3ckvqqdeedsuywkk5
transaction
66c62bf2c791793989e5f2b93d19701170505e65f7c80ba711e6f4a121ccc35c
spent
true